# phycoerythrin

> English word · Noun · IPA /ˌfaɪkəʊ.iˈɹɪθɹɪn/

## Definitions
1. A red, light-harvesting protein found in cyanobacteria, red algae and cryptomonads.

## Etymology
From phyco- + erythr- + -in.
